- Melt 50ml of beeswax in a bain-marie, ensuring thorough mixing.
- Once the beeswax has completely dissolved, add 50ml of turpentine (approximately three to four tablespoons).
- Carefully mix the two ingredients, creating a homogenous solution.
- Apply a small amount of the mixture onto a microfiber cloth.
- Gently rub the furniture surfaces with the cloth.
Witness the transformation as every surface regains its original shine. This small yet impactful gesture will give your home an elegant and renewed appearance. By combining the natural properties of beeswax and the cleaning power of turpentine, you’ll effortlessly restore the luster of your wooden furniture and maintain its timeless beauty.
